Skip to Main Content

E-Business Suite

Announcement

For appeals, questions and feedback about Oracle Forums, please email oracle-forums-moderators_us@oracle.com. Technical questions should be asked in the appropriate category. Thank you!

Autovue java api get base coordinates for Office document

bill stampOct 13 2021

I am using the following code to calculate base item coordinates
This works for CAD formats, but for Office documents the x,y min max come out 0,0
How can the base item coordinates be calculated for Office documents
public BaseItemDimensions(PAN_CtlFileInfo fileInfo)
{
PAN_CtlRange _baseCoords = fileInfo.getCoordinates();
PAN_CtlPoint min = _baseCoords .min;
PAN_CtlPoint max = _baseCoords .max;

        Ins ins = fileInfo.getInsertion();  
        fileInsertion = new FileInsertion(ins);  
         
        min.x = (min.x - ins.offset.x) / ins.scale.x;  
        max.x = (max.x - ins.offset.x) / ins.scale.x;  
        min.y = (min.y - ins.offset.y) / ins.scale.y;  
        max.y = (max.y - ins.offset.y) / ins.scale.y;  
 
        baseCoords.min = new Point(min.x, min.y, min.z);  
        baseCoords.max = new Point(max.x, max.y, max.z);  

        offset = new Point(ins.offset);  
        scale = new Point(ins.scale);  
         
    }
Comments
Post Details
Added on Oct 13 2021
1 comment
104 views